Pseudosterrha paulula is a moth of the family Geometridae first described by Charles Swinhoe in 1886.

Distribution

It known from Algeria, Chad, Egypt, India, Iran, Kenya, Saudi Arabia, Senegal, Somalia, Sudan, Tanzania and the United Arab Emirates. [1]
